    I gotta say, go with the Eagle. Edge is a long heavy dust covered bull barrel while the Eagle is a short dust covered bushing barrel. Bull barrels aren't allowed in IDPAand if you think more muzzle weight would help, a tungston guide rod will put it there until you don't want it any more.
